CORTLAND, N.Y. (WHCU) — The speed limit on two Cortland roads is being lowered.
The Common Council voted Tuesday six to one in favor of reducing the speed limit from 30 to 25 miles an hour on Main Street between Groton and Clinton Avenues and between Port Watson and Tompkins Streets.
In addition, the law lowers the speed limit on Miller Street at the intersection of North Main and Morris Avenue.
Cortland’s new speed law takes effect later this year.
